Scottish Gas owner in €1.1bn deal for Irish firm
Under the deal, Centrica will buy BGE’s gas and electricity supply business and its gas-fired power station in county Cork, while private equity firm Icon Infrastructure Partners will buy its energy supply and distribution assets in Northern Ireland.
BGE’s renewable generation assets will be bought by Brookfield Renewable Energy Partners.
